Web1 de abr. de 2024 · For every 8-gram increase in dietary fiber eaten each day, the total number of deaths and cases of heart disease, diabetes, and colorectal cancer decreased by 5% to 27%. The authors say that eating 25 to 29 grams of fiber per day is adequate, but eating more than 30 grams per day might offer even more protection. Image: © …

However, fiber plays an important role in aiding many different types … important people in the roaring 20sWeb20 de nov. de 2024 · Dietary fiber prevents and treats obesity-related disorders. Mechanisms for this protection include decreased absorption of macronutrients and enhanced satiety.
